Understanding the Six Major Body Systems
The human body operates through interconnected systems that keep you alive and functioning. Each system has specific organs and purposes that work together seamlessly.
The Skeletal and Muscular Systems
Your skeletal system provides structure and support through over 206 bones. Your muscular system has over 600 muscles that enable movement by contracting and relaxing. These two systems work together so you can stand, walk, and move.
The Digestive and Circulatory Systems
Your digestive system breaks down food into nutrients your body absorbs. This process starts in your mouth and ends in your large intestine. Your circulatory system is powered by your heart and transports oxygen and nutrients throughout your body via blood vessels.
The Respiratory and Nervous Systems
Your respiratory system lets you breathe, exchanging oxygen from air with carbon dioxide waste. Your nervous system acts as your body's communication network. It transmits signals between your brain, spinal cord, and all body parts.

Key Terminology and Vocabulary You Must Master
Sixth grade human body studies require mastery of specific medical and scientific vocabulary. Understanding these terms builds your ability to discuss body systems accurately.
Critical Vocabulary Terms
Learn these key concepts:
- Homeostasis: The body's ability to maintain stable internal conditions
- Digestion: The breakdown of food into absorbable nutrients
- Circulation: The movement of blood throughout your body
- Respiration: The exchange of oxygen and carbon dioxide in your lungs
- Diaphragm: The muscle controlling breathing
- Peristalsis: Wave-like muscle contractions pushing food through your digestive tract
- Arteries: Blood vessels carrying blood away from the heart
- Veins: Blood vessels carrying blood toward the heart
Using Prefixes to Decode Terms
Understanding word parts helps you learn faster. Key prefixes include:
- Cardio (heart)
- Pneumo (lungs)
- Gastro (stomach)
When you see "cardiologist," you'll recognize it involves the heart.

How Flashcards Enhance Learning and Memory Retention
Flashcards leverage multiple cognitive principles that make them highly effective for human body systems learning.
Active Recall Builds Stronger Memory
Active recall requires your brain to retrieve information from memory. When you flip a flashcard, your brain works harder than it would passively reading notes. This effort creates stronger memory traces. You immediately know whether you've mastered a concept, building confidence as you study.
Spaced Repetition Optimizes Your Study Time
Spaced repetition means reviewing material at increasing intervals. Flashcard apps automatically show you difficult cards more frequently than ones you've mastered. This optimization ensures you spend time on concepts you genuinely need to practice.
Elaboration Connects New Knowledge
Elaboration means connecting new information to existing knowledge. When you review cards showing how the heart pumps blood through arteries to organs, you're elaborating on circulatory system functions. This deeper connection strengthens understanding.
Reducing Cognitive Overload
Flashcards reduce cognitive load by presenting one concept at a time. You focus on one idea instead of overwhelming yourself with entire textbook passages. Visual flashcards with diagrams of organ placement combine visual and verbal learning for better retention.

Strategic Study Tips for Maximum Understanding and Retention
Effective flashcard studying requires more than randomly flipping cards. Follow these proven strategies to maximize your learning.
Organize Cards by System First
Create separate decks for skeletal, muscular, digestive, circulatory, respiratory, and nervous systems. This organization helps you build deep understanding within each system before connecting them. Color-code each system for visual organization.
Use Hierarchical Learning
Start with big-picture cards defining what each system does overall. Move to specific organ cards next. Finally, study detailed function cards. This approach mirrors how understanding naturally develops in your brain.
Apply the Leitner System
Separate cards into three piles: cards you know well, cards you're learning, and cards you're struggling with. Spend more time on struggling cards. This method focuses your efforts efficiently.

Connecting Body Systems to Real-World Health and Wellness
Understanding human body systems goes beyond passing tests. These concepts connect directly to your personal health and daily life.
How Exercise Strengthens Your Systems
Your respiratory system works harder when you exercise. This physical activity strengthens your cardiovascular system. When you run, your heart beats faster and you breathe more heavily. Understanding these connections helps information stick in your memory better than memorizing isolated facts.
